About vllm
vLLM is a high throughput, memory efficient Python library for LLM inference and serving, built for ML engineers and platform teams who need to run open weight models on their own hardware at production scale.
About infinity
Infinity is an Apache 2.0, C++ database in the AI and machine learning infrastructure ecosystem. It is an AI native database for large language model applications, including search, recommendation, question answering, conversational AI, copilot, content generation, and retrieval augmented generation. The project targets matching and ranking rich data types inside one system, rather than combining separate vector, text, and reranking components.
